Top 5 Play To Earn Games on Android in Mexico: Q2 2025
Explore the performance trends of the top 5 Play To Earn games on Android in Mexico during Q2 2025, featuring insights from Sensor Tower.
In the second quarter of 2025, the Play To Earn gaming landscape in Mexico on the Android platform saw varied performances across the top five games. According to data from Sensor Tower, these games exhibited notable tr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
PokerStars: Texas Holdem Games from TSG Platforms Ireland Limited showed a consistent weekly revenue, averaging around $70, with a peak of $90 in mid-April. Weekly downloads fluctuated slightly, starting at approximately 265 in early April and ending at 180 by late June. Active users saw a gradual decline, beginning at 599 and closing the quarter at 486.
GAMEE Prizes: Real Money Games experienced a decrease in revenue, starting at $24 and dropping to $2 by the end of June. Despite this, the game maintained a strong download rate, peaking at over 2.5K in mid-June. The active user base remained robust, hovering around the 9K mark throughout the quarter.
Tropical Crush: Win Cash Prize saw stable revenue figures, with slight variations between $1 and $12. The game enjoyed a healthy download rate, peaking at over 5K in late April, though it tapered to 3.3K by the end of June. The active user count was impressive, consistently above 32K, with a peak of 35K in late May.
Lucky Day from Lucky Day Entertainment, Inc. started the quarter with a revenue of $15, which then fell to zero for the rest of the period. Downloads were modest, with a slight decline from 51 in early April to 38 by the end of June. Active users also decreased from 158 to 131 over the quarter.
Finally, Alice's Tile Story: Garden from SONIC NAIL recorded minimal revenue and no downloads during the quarter. The game’s active user base showed a minor decrease from 440 to 428.
